large central vacuole

  • each plant cell has this

  • liquid filled “sac”

  • contains a watery substance known as cell sap (which posses sugars and pigments)

  • keeps the cell firm (as long as it is full of water—> it’ll continue to be big and push all other parts of the cell to the side, therefore keeping the cell firm)
